5th Grade Wax Museum

Submitted by beth.knudsen on

Every year the fifth graders at Barnett Elementary are able to research an important person in United States history, create a speech, come up with a creative costume, and present themselves as that person during a wax museum presentation.  The students this year did an amazing job coming up with creative costumes to try to imitate the person they were representing.  Not only did they look great, but the students put a lot of time into researching their person and competently gave information as about 500 people filed through the lunch room on the afternoon of May 26, 2015.&

Wild About Reading--Last Assembly

Submitted by beth.knudsen on

For the last reading assembly of the year, prizes were given out to students for their reading. Students were randomly selected based off of the tickets they turned in for reading and also for math fact completion.  Several other awards were presented: Winners from the 3rd-6th grade track meets, 3rd grade spelling bee winners, and perfect attendance award winners.  It was a fun assembly and a great way to celebrate all of the good reading that occurred at Barnett, and at home, this last year.

Hoe Down at Barnett!

Submitted by beth.knudsen on

Coming back from Spring Break, all the students and teachers in the school got to take part in a Hoe Down. The assembly was divided into different grade timeslots, with some students learning how to square dance, others doing the chicken dance, or other line dances.  The students really enjoyed this fun, educational assembly.
